Hmm. Just realized that we're accidentally using ASCII-armored signatures when
signing with Sequoia, whereas GPG always used binary signatures. And when we
then base64 encode that, it gets silly. But that also made me realize that we
could use ASCII armored signatures as-is in the RPMTAG_OPENPGP, somehow this
option never even crossed my mind, I was so fixated on the gpg-era default. We
could still change this of course - thoughts?
